In this 90-second video, Brent Sipes of the University of Hawai’i at Mānoa overviews a soil-health-focused strategy for smallholder potato farmers to manage nematode incidence.
Brent Sipes of the University of Hawai’i , Mānoa , is leading a research team that is working with smallholder potato farmers in the Western Highlands of Guatemala on integrated technologies for nematode and soil health management, with the goal that farmers achieve sustainable yields that provide income, food and nutritional security.
